The National Monuments Record of Wales records Old Lime Kiln, Buckhall as Lime Kiln from the Post Medieval period. The saved point comes from the official national record. Inclusion does not by itself mean that the public may enter the place.
The historic-place record does not grant public access. Check current conditions and ownership before entering land or a building.
